Heads up: if the Lintrock baseline file in the Quarrow repo drifts from main, CI fails with a "stale baseline" error even when the code is fine. Quick fix is to regenerate the baseline on a clean checkout and re-push. If a customer build is blocked, confirm the failing run matches the token below before escalating.

build token for yadug-yagag: htk21_c863c33eb8b82c0c9c152

Welcome to the Embermote firmware team. All device updates ship through the Tindervale channel, which stages builds before they reach production fleets. New hires should install the channel CLI, join the release rotation calendar, and read the rollback guide before pushing anything. Publishing to Tindervale requires authenticating against the Keelhouse service, which gates every upload. Use the key below when you configure your client for the first time.

API key for hafop-hahif: kto3_yfb

### Changed defaults — Driftkey password reset revamp

Heads up, on-call folks: the reset flow got a refresh this release. Token lifetime dropped from 24 hours to 30 minutes, and we now rate-limit reset requests per account instead of per IP. Expect a few confused users mid-week — stale links will bounce to a friendlier error page now, at least. If anyone pages you about it, check against the new defaults, which are below.

settings of yawif-yafop:
[druys]
port = 9000
region = south-3
host = druys.zemvarsoft.internal
team = frador
timeout_ms = 3000
retries = 4

Retention windows, encryption-at-rest flags, and lifecycle transition days were all changed manually in production sometime in the last two months, with no corresponding change request. We have not yet reverted anything, pending your review, since the drifted values may reflect an undocumented compliance requirement. For your assessment, the live production values currently in effect are reproduced below.

settings of fahag-haduf:
[ulaox]
port = 8443
region = south-2
host = ulaox.lumiccorp.internal
timeout_ms = 500
retries = 8

Handover: Template Rendering Perf

New folks — the Larchview renderer is slow on nested partials; caching landed in `tplcache-v2` but is feature-flagged off in prod. Benchmarks live in the perf vault. Don't enable the flag without a load test. To open the vault and run the suite, enter the recovery passphrase below.

strongbox words: druath-quenael